**Q: How do I access the Brindlewood partner SFTP drop?**

New hires at Fennimore Logistics should first request the drop role from their team lead, then verify the host fingerprint against the onboarding wiki before connecting. Files from Brindlewood arrive nightly and must not be renamed. If the service account is ever locked out, recovery requires the passphrase held by the integrations team, shown below.

recovery phrase for yajop-tagef: quenael-zoriel-aldael-quenax-druion

# Service Accounts: String Extraction

The `extract-i18n` script pulls translatable strings from all Bramblewick repos and pushes them to the Glossa service. It runs under the `i18n-extractor` service account. Do not run it under your personal account; Glossa rate-limits individual users aggressively. The account has write access to the staging catalog only. Set the token in your shell before invoking the script. The current staging token is below.

API key for kahap-kafog: zpat15_6qzxZ7YR8aDwjmp

Subject: Rebalancer cut-over done

Hey all — the switch from the old PedalFlow rebalancer to SpokeShift went live last night for the Marlowe Bay fleet. Trucks are now getting assignments from the new optimizer, and dock fill rates look healthy so far. Old cron jobs are disabled but not deleted, in case we need a rollback before Friday. One gotcha: the depot weighting logic is stricter now, so don't panic at fewer long hauls. For future reference, here are the config values the service is running with.

config for yahof-tajop:
zorath:
  pin: 7493
  metrics_host: metrics.zorath.tolvaqsys.internal
  tenant: praiel
  seal: seal_fd9cd4f1

TICKET-4182: Expired credentials — pricing experiment

The Farebend ticket-pricing experiment stopped logging variants on Monday. Root cause: the service key for the internal Splitlab API expired and nobody rotated it. Contractor task: swap the key in the `farebend-exp` config map, redeploy, and confirm variant events resume. Do not touch the control-group weights. The replacement Splitlab key is below.

app token of kagap-tafog = vxb7-1L6kA2y